Intel’s Ambitious Expansion: A Gamble or a Path to Recovery?

(SeaPRwire) – By: Reginald Vance, a venture partner specializing in semiconductor valuation and advanced materials
Intel’s stock took a 7.9% nosedive on Friday, closing at $92.32, despite a 25% revenue increase in the second quarter to $16.1 billion. This drop signals a growing unease among investors about the company’s massive expansion plans. With capital expenditure set to soar, the market is questioning whether Intel can balance growth with financial stability.
The data tells a mixed story. Data Center and AI were the main drivers of Intel’s revenue growth, contributing about 71% of the total increase. Companywide revenue rose by $3.269 billion, and adjusted operating income increased by $3.273 billion, showing strong operating leverage. However, Intel Foundry recorded a $2.09 billion operating loss, with external customers accounting for only 5% of sales. The 14A manufacturing process also lacks firm external demand commitments, adding to the uncertainty.
Intel has raised its 2026 capital expenditure plan from $18 billion to over $20 billion, and spending is expected to rise again in 2027. While the first-half operating cash flow exceeded property and equipment spending by $1.9 billion, up from a negative $5.9 billion gap last year, investors are still worried about the long-term impact on cash flow. The third-quarter outlook is steady, with expected revenue of $16.3 billion and adjusted earnings of $0.38 per share.
In the semiconductor market, cash flow efficiency is crucial. Intel’s foundry losses, component shortages, and higher spending could make its stock more volatile. The company’s ability to execute its expansion plans and generate returns will be key. If Intel can turn its foundry business around and meet the growing demand for AI and data center chips, it could regain market share. However, failure to do so could lead to further consolidation in the hardware vendor landscape.
